## Tuning

The receipt mailer (Almsgate) batches donation receipts and sends through the Thornquay relay. On-call: if the queue backs up, resist the urge to crank batch size — the relay rate-limits per connection, and bigger batches just mean bigger retries. Scale worker count first, then shorten the flush interval. Dedupe window must stay longer than the retry horizon or donors get duplicate receipts, which generates tickets. All knobs live in one place and are read at worker start. Current production values follow.

tuning table, kajop-yafof:
QUOTAS = {
    "wenath": 10,
    "ulaael": 5,
}

As a plugin author, confirm your integration handles the new structured payload: status, environment, and rollout percentage are now separate fields rather than a single message string. Bots parsing the old free-text format will silently show stale statuses, so update matchers and test against the sandbox channel on Corvane staging. Announcements for canceled rollouts now fire a distinct event — subscribe to it explicitly. Record the build you validated against using the token that appears below.

session token of taguf-fafop = htk14_d9cbf74e1cdbce

Plugin authors building against the Paylark payments service should be aware that the `settlement-roundtrip` integration suite is known to be flaky under parallel execution. Failures in that suite do not necessarily indicate a problem with your plugin. Before filing a report, confirm the failure reproduces on a clean rerun and that your build consumed the signed artifact set from the official pipeline. Every artifact bundle carries provenance metadata, and you can verify yours against the token below.

trace token, fawep-yafof: htk4_8486